jsp中点击按钮弹出弹窗表格
时间: 2023-10-09 14:08:57 浏览: 275
您可以使用JavaScript和HTML来实现在JSP中点击按钮弹出弹窗表格的功能。
首先,在JSP页面中创建一个按钮,并添加一个点击事件。例如:
```html
<button onclick="openTable()">打开表格</button>
```
接下来,编写JavaScript函数 `openTable()`,该函数将创建一个弹出窗口并在其中显示表格。例如:
```javascript
function openTable() {
// 创建一个弹出窗口
var popup = window.open("", "表格窗口", "width=400,height=400");
// 在弹出窗口中创建一个表格
var table = document.createElement("table");
// 添加表头
var headerRow = document.createElement("tr");
var header1 = document.createElement("th");
header1.innerHTML = "列1";
var header2 = document.createElement("th");
header2.innerHTML = "列2";
headerRow.appendChild(header1);
headerRow.appendChild(header2);
table.appendChild(headerRow);
// 添加数据行
var dataRow1 = document.createElement("tr");
var data1 = document.createElement("td");
data1.innerHTML = "数据1";
var data2 = document.createElement("td");
data2.innerHTML = "数据2";
dataRow1.appendChild(data1);
dataRow1.appendChild(data2);
table.appendChild(dataRow1);
var dataRow2 = document.createElement("tr");
var data3 = document.createElement("td");
data3.innerHTML = "数据3";
var data4 = document.createElement("td");
data4.innerHTML = "数据4";
dataRow2.appendChild(data3);
dataRow2.appendChild(data4);
table.appendChild(dataRow2);
// 将表格添加到弹出窗口中
popup.document.body.appendChild(table);
}
```
在这个例子中,我们创建了一个包含两列数据的表格,并将其添加到名为“表格窗口”的新窗口中。
最后,您需要确保在JSP页面中包含了所需的JavaScript代码。例如:
```html
<!DOCTYPE html>
<html>
<head>
<title>弹出窗口表格示例</title>
<script type="text/javascript">
// 在这里添加JavaScript代码
</script>
</head>
<body>
<button onclick="openTable()">打开表格</button>
</body>
</html>
```
这样,当用户单击“打开表格”按钮时,将会弹出一个新窗口,并在其中显示一个表格。
阅读全文